Thrive of Lisle is a 4-star Medicare and Medicaid certified nursing home in Lisle, Illinois with 28 certified beds. It has been operating since 2020. The facility scored above average compared to Illinois facilities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the CMS rating for Thrive of Lisle?▾
Thrive of Lisle has an overall CMS rating of 4 out of 5 stars, with a health inspection rating of 4/5, staffing rating of 3/5, and quality measures rating of 4/5. This facility is rated above average.
Has Thrive of Lisle had any health inspection violations?▾
Thrive of Lisle had 9 deficiency citations in its most recent health inspection (Jan 30, 2025). The facility has no fines on record.
What are the staffing levels at Thrive of Lisle?▾
Thrive of Lisle provides 3.82 total nursing staff hours per resident per day, including 1.54 RN hours, 0.61 LPN hours, and 1.67 nurse aide hours. The total staff turnover rate is 32.9%.
How many beds does Thrive of Lisle have?▾
Thrive of Lisle has 28 certified beds with an average of 71.5 residents per day, resulting in approximately 255% occupancy. The facility is For profit - Corporation owned.
